Nestled on the picturesque Kelvin Heights peninsula, Queenstown Golf Club is rightfully considered one of the most beautiful championship courses in the world. This unique spot in Queenstown is where sport meets incredible natural beauty, creating the feeling of playing on a secluded island.

This is a classic 18-hole, par 72 course (par 73 for ladies) that literally juts out into the waters of Lake Wakatipu. New Zealand is famous for its landscapes, and this club is a shining example: water comes into play on 14 out of 18 holes, adding excitement and challenge to the game.

What sets this place apart are the panoramic views of the majestic Cecil Peak and Walter Peak, as well as the famous Remarkables mountain range. Every shot here is framed by postcard-worthy scenery, making a visit to the club a must for any golf enthusiast.

What to Do

The main draw for visitors is the chance to play a full round on the championship course, which offers a challenge for both beginners and professionals. Guests can enjoy a modern fleet of motorized golf carts, professional club rentals, and a well-stocked pro shop with all the necessary gear.

Even if you don't plan on playing, the clubhouse features a cafe and bar open seven days a week. It's the perfect spot to enjoy lunch with a view of The Remarkables and the lake. On Fridays, the club hosts traditional "Fish and Chips" nights, which are highly popular with both locals and tourists.

The area surrounding the club also offers plenty of leisure options: public walking and cycling trails wind along the peninsula. Here, you can discover unusual lakeside sculptures, find secluded beaches, or simply watch the boats gliding across the water.

Getting There

This scenic sports facility is located at the very end of the Kelvin Heights peninsula, about 14 kilometers from the city center. The drive along Peninsula Road usually takes 15 to 20 minutes, offering breathtaking views of the lake and mountain ranges along the way.

For those who prefer not to drive, a taxi from the city center is an excellent option. The club has ample parking for visitors and features a well-developed road infrastructure, making the trip as comfortable as possible at any time of year.

History & Facts

The history of this location began on November 26, 1914, when a meeting at the Lakes District Council office resulted in the decision to found the club, then known as the Wakatipu Golf Club. The official opening took place in the spring of 1915, and the first membership fee for men was just 7 shillings and 6 pence.

Throughout its existence, the club has occupied four different locations. Initially, the course was located along the lakeshore in the Frankton area, then on the land where the city's airport now stands, followed by a 9-hole course before finally settling on the peninsula.

The modern course on the Kelvin Heights peninsula was officially opened on April 19, 1975. Its development was made possible by the efforts of Hilton Hensman and John Grant, as well as significant financial support from local banks and private donations from the community.
